## Runbook: Swapping out Crankbelt

We're finally retiring Crankbelt, the homegrown job queue, in favor of Relayforge. Drain Crankbelt first (flip the intake flag, wait for zero in-flight jobs), then start the Relayforge workers. Rollback is just reversing those two steps. The Relayforge workers expect the following configuration values.

config for baweg-yawep:
[quenion]
host = quenion.qorveltech.local
user = quenion_svc
database = quenion_prod

## Who Owns the Websocket Reconnect Bug

If you're reviewing anything touching `reconnect.ts` in the Glimmerbay client, heads up: there's a known bug where the websocket retries too aggressively after a dropped connection, hammering the Fenwick gateway. The fix is being staged behind the `calm-retry` flag, so don't approve changes that bypass it. Tessa on the Realtime crew owns the backoff logic, and Marlon handles the gateway side. For review questions or to get a second opinion before merging, email the realtime on-call.

alerts address for tahaf-hawep: frawyn@tolvaqlabs.corp

**Config hot-reload — security considerations**

Hollygate's reload watcher re-reads the signed config bundle on inotify events, validates the signature before swap, and rejects any bundle lacking a monotonically increasing revision. Failed validations never touch the live snapshot. The watcher's behavior is governed by the following constants.

tuning table, kawep-tawif:
CAPS = {
    "olidor": 80,
    "belion": 7,
    "quenys": 225,
    "druox": 839,
    "fraath": 482,
}

Subject: Q3 Regional Review — North Corridor

Team,

Quick heads-up before Thursday's session. North Corridor numbers for Ostrave and Pellin Bay came in soft — about 8% under plan — while the Darrowfield branch overshot nicely on the Lumora line. I've asked Renna to pull churn figures by territory so our new director isn't walking in blind.

Expect pointed questions on the distributor margins; have answers ready. For context on where we're steering things, see the note below.

board note of tagug-hahag: Praionax Logistics is in early talks to buy Julaxek Group for about $36.3 million. The Julmir launch date is March 1, and nothing goes to the press before then.